It is also clear that both state and federal claims against the City of Hartford surrounding the shooting of the plaintiff were disposed of by summary judgment granted in favor of the city of Hartford on January 6, 1993 by the District Court, and affirmed by the Second Circuit. The doctrine of res judicata provides that a former judgment acts as a bar to the relitigation of any claims that were actually made or which might have been made.
